Amend SB 872 on third reading by adding the following
appropriately numbered SECTIONS and renumbering subsequent
SECTIONS accordingly:
SECTION __. Section 311.033(a), Health and Safety Code, is
amended to read as follows:
(a) A hospital shall submit to the department financial and
utilization data for that hospital, including data relating to the
hospital's:
(1) total gross revenue, including:
(A) Medicare gross revenue;
(B) Medicaid gross revenue;
(C) other revenue from state programs;
(D) revenue from local government programs;
(E) local tax support;
(F) charitable contributions;
(G) other third party payments;
(H) gross inpatient revenue; and
(I) gross outpatient revenue;
(2) total deductions from gross revenue, including:
(A) contractual allowance; and
(B) any other deducations;
(3) charity care;
(4) bad debt expense;
(5) total admissions, including:
(A) Medicare admissions;
(B) Medicaid admissions;
(C) admissions under a local government program;
(D) charity care admissions; and
(E) any other type of admission;
(6) total discharges;
(7) total patient days
(8) average length of stay;
(9) total outpatient visits
(10) total assets;
(11) total liabilities;
(12) estimates of unreimbursed costs of subsidized
health services reported separately in the following categories:
(A) emergency care and trauma care;
(B) neonatal intensive care;
(C) free-standing community clinics;
(D) collaborative efforts with local government
or private agencies in preventative medicine, such as immunization
programs; and
(E) other services that satisfy the definition of
"subsidized health services" contained in Section 311.031
[311.031(13)];
(13) donations;
(14) total cost of reimbursed and unreimbursed
research;
(15) total cost of reimbursed and unreimbursed
education separated into the following categories:
(A) education of physicians, nurses,
technicians, and other medical professionals and health care
providers;
(B) scholarships and funding to medical schools,
colleges, and universities for health professions education;
(C) education of patients concerning diseases and
home care in response to community needs;
(D) community health education through
information programs, publications, and outreach activities in
response to community needs; and
(E) other educational services that satisfy the
definition of "education-related costs" under Section 311.031(6);
and
(16) total emergency department visits, including the
percentage of patients examined or treated in the hospital's
emergency room who are insured and the percentage who are
uninsured.
